파이썬 코딩 노트북 38과 함께하는 파이썬 입문: 프로그래밍 초보자를 위한 완벽 가이드
목차
- 두근두근! 프로그래밍 세계로의 첫 발걸음
- 1.1 설치하기
- 1.2 간단한 프로그래밍 경험하기
- 파이썬 기초 다지기: 변수, 자료형, 연산자
- 2.1 변수와 자료형
- 2.2 연산자 활용하기
- 조건문과 반복문 활용하기: 프로그램 흐름 제어하기
- 3.1 조건문: 상황에 맞는 코드 실행하기
- 3.2 반복문: 반복 작업 자동화하기
- 함수 만들기: 코드 재사용성 높이기
- 4.1 함수 정의 및 활용하기
- 4.2 매개변수와 반환값 사용하기
- 모듈 활용하기: 코드 간편하게 구성하기
- 5.1 내장 모듈 활용하기
- 5.2 사용자 정의 모듈 만들기
1. 두근두근! 프로그래밍 세계로의 첫 발걸음
1.1 설치하기
파이썬 코딩 노트북 38을 시작하기 전에 먼저 컴퓨터에 파이썬을 설치해야 합니다. 파이썬은 https://www.python.org/downloads/ 에서 무료로 다운로드 및 설치할 수 있습니다. 설치 과정은 간단하며, 몇 분 안에 완료됩니다.
1.2 간단한 프로그래밍 경험하기
설치가 완료되면 간단한 프로그래밍을 통해 파이썬에 익숙해질 수 있습니다. 첫 번째 프로그램은 “Hello, World!”를 출력하는 프로그램입니다. 다음 코드를 사용하여 프로그래밍을 시작해 보세요.
print("Hello, World!")
이 코드를 실행하면 “Hello, World!”라는 메시지가 화면에 출력됩니다. 이는 간단한 예시이지만, 프로그래밍을 통해 원하는 작업을 수행할 수 있다는 기본적인 개념을 이해하는 데 도움이 됩니다.
2. 파이썬 기초 다지기: 변수, 자료형, 연산자
파이썬 프로그래밍을 시작하기 위해서는 변수, 자료형, 연산자와 같은 기본 개념을 이해해야 합니다.
2.1 변수와 자료형
변수는 값을 저장하는 공간입니다. 변수 이름을 사용하여 저장된 값을 참조할 수 있습니다. 변수에는 다양한 자료형을 저장할 수 있으며, 자료형은 저장될 수 있는 값의 종류를 결정합니다. 파이썬에서 사용하는 일반적인 자료형으로는 다음과 같은 것들이 있습니다.
- 숫자형: 정수(int), 실수(float), 복소수(complex)
- 문자열형: 문자열을 저장하는 자료형 (예: “Hello, World!”)
- 논리형: True 또는 False 값을 저장하는 자료형
- 리스트형: 순서가 있는 값들의 집합을 저장하는 자료형
- 튜플형: 순서가 있고 변경 불가능한 값들의 집합을 저장하는 자료형
- 사전형: 키-값 쌍으로 구성된 데이터를 저장하는 자료형
2.2 연산자 활용하기
연산자는 두 개 이상의 값을 조작하거나 비교하는 데 사용되는 코드입니다. 파이썬에서 사용하는 일반적인 연산자로는 다음과 같은 것들이 있습니다.
- 산술 연산자: +, -, , /, //, %, *
- 비교 연산자: ==, !=, <, >, <=, >=
- 논리 연산자: and, or, not
3. 조건문과 반복문 활용하기: 프로그램 흐름 제어하기
조건문과 반복문은 프로그램의 흐름을 제어하는 데 사용됩니다.
3.1 조건문: 상황에 맞는 코드 실행하기
조건문은 특정 조건이 만족되는 경우에만 코드를 실행하도록 합니다. if, elif, else 키워